E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
自动装箱
Java 常用工具-集合
简称集,是用来存储多个元素的容器集合和数组的区别1.元素类型集合:引用类型(存储基本类型是
自动装箱
)数组:基本类型,引用类型2.元素个数集合:不固定,可以任意扩容数组:固定,不能改变容量集合的好处不受容器大小限制
ttlidx
·
2022-02-19 18:41
JDK新特性
JDK1.5新特性:1.
自动装箱
与拆箱:
自动装箱
的过程:每当需要一种类型的对象时,这种基本类型就自动地封装到与它相同类型的包装中。自动拆箱的过程:每当需要一个值时,
timothyue1
·
2022-02-18 20:00
Java
自动装箱
,拆箱
1.装箱:自动将基本数据类型转换为包装器类型拆箱:将包装器类型转化为基本数据类型基本数据类型包装器类型int(4bytes)Integerbyte(1byte)Byteshort(2bytes)Shortlong(8bytes)Longfloat(4bytes)Floatdouble(8bytes)Doublechar(2bytes)Characterboolean(1bit)Boolean2.I
lcwcloud
·
2022-02-18 02:31
2019-05-24
对于java
自动装箱
机制的性能考虑//最近在看第二版的effectivejava第二版发现作者提到一个问题,
自动装箱
的性能问题//自己动手实验了一下:publicstaticvoidmain(String
Author_X_L
·
2022-02-17 17:15
int与integer的区别
而这种情况下系统会使用
自动装箱
拆箱来把int转化成integer对象。publicstaticvoidmain(String[]args){ArrayLista=newArrayList
Rreply
·
2022-02-13 08:19
java API之包装类
包装类2.基本数据类型、包装类、字符串这三者间的相互转化基本类型,包装类,String转化//基本数据类型与包装类的转换:
自动装箱
、自动拆箱inti=10;IntegermyInteger=i;//
自动装箱
RockShi
·
2022-02-12 00:27
groovy语法系列之groovy与gradle初探
那要了解gradle之前,首先要了解groovy的语法结构,下面来说下groovy的基础语法:groovy中变量说明:由于是若语言,所以用def关键词定义,而且groovy语句结束后也不用分号结尾,并且有
自动装箱
的功能
暴走的小青春
·
2022-02-11 22:34
自动装箱
与拆箱
含义
自动装箱
:自动将基本数据类型转换为包装器类型自动拆箱:自动将包装器类型转换为基本数据类型//
自动装箱
Integertotal=99;//自动拆箱inttotalprim=total;上述执行的第一条
zhouwaiqiang
·
2022-02-10 18:19
java基础第十一篇之Date、Math、
自动装箱
和拆箱
Date类表示一个瞬间,就是一个时刻**构造方法:*publicDate();//创建一个表示当前系统时间的Date对象*publicDate(longtime);//毫秒值,距离标准时间(1970.1.10点0点0秒)的毫秒值**成员方法:*longgetTime();//获取当前日期对象(Date对象)距离标准时间的毫秒值**毫秒值--->Date对象:publicDate(longtime)
小小一技术驿站
·
2022-02-09 08:32
Java版本演进总结
Java5java5是很重要的一个版本,增加了许多新特性范型注解枚举基本类型的
自动装箱
和拆箱机制增强的for循环参数长度可变的方法静态导入(importstatic)Java6鸡肋的版本,有JDBC4.0
Jun_Chen
·
2022-02-08 21:41
Java 泛型
需要一个类来表示坐标,但是坐标的数据类型可以是整数、小数、字符串,如:x=10、y=10x=12.88、y=129.65x="东京180度"、y="北纬210度"针对不同的数据类型,除了借助方法重载,还可以借助
自动装箱
和向上转
彭空空
·
2022-02-08 11:09
Java知识点锦集1
⭐️大一小何,还在学习当中,欢迎交流指正~目录一,super关键字二,子类对象实例化全过程三,虚拟方法调用四,object类五,==与equals()区别六,equals()方法用法七,
自动装箱
与自动拆箱八
超级小何
·
2022-02-06 21:50
javase
java
开发语言
后端
浅析Integer常量池
基本代码如下:运行结果:JDK1.5之后,加入
自动装箱
和拆箱的新特性,Integeri1=127,就是典型的将int类型
自动装箱
成Integer。装箱和拆箱的过程可以通过Javap命令查看到。
abc_wangyu
·
2022-02-05 17:56
Tip小杂记——java中Integer
自动装箱
与拆箱之迷
起源为何会探讨这个标题,起源来自一次笔试题,题目如下:publicstaticvoidmain(String[]args){Integera=100;Integerb=100;System.out.println(a==b);a=200;b=200;System.out.println(a==200);System.out.println(b==200);System.out.println(a=
Cloneable
·
2022-02-05 05:39
SpringMVC之请求和响应
获得请求参数获得页面参数的几种方式1)通过参数名获得给控制器的方法设置参数名和表单name相同2)通过@RequestParam("参数名")注解设置参数@RequestParam("表单元素的name")参数类型参数名3)
自动装箱
千锋陈老师
·
2022-02-03 03:46
cs61b week5 -- Generics, Autoboxing
1.
自动装箱
与拆箱正如我们前面所学的,我们能定义泛型类,比如LinkedListDeque和ArrayDeque当我们想去实例化一个使用泛型类的对象时,则必须把泛型替换为一种具体的类型。
·
2021-12-23 21:03
java
Java中关于泛型、包装类及ArrayList的详细教程
目录一、泛型1.1泛型类的定义1.2泛型类的使用1.3泛型总结二、包装类2.1基本数据类型和包装类直接的对应关系2.2包装类的使用,装箱(boxing)和拆箱(unboxing)2.3
自动装箱
(autoboxing
·
2021-12-08 15:07
Java 如何判断Integer类型的值是否相等
目录判断Integer类型的值是否相等Integer赋值比较赋值操作构造函数判断Integer类型的值是否相等我们知道Integer是int的包装类,在jdk1.5以上,可以实现
自动装箱
拆箱,就是jdk
·
2021-11-30 11:27
详解 Java 中的
自动装箱
与拆箱,5000+字,看了不懂你打我!
什么是
自动装箱
拆箱?
·
2021-11-26 09:41
java
Java中
自动装箱
、自动拆箱与Integer缓存(含源码)
1.前言
自动装箱
和自动拆箱是什么?Integer缓存是什么?它们之间有什么关系?先来看一道题目。
Code花卷
·
2021-11-08 14:58
Java
java
后端
Java集合框架入门之泛型和包装类
泛型的分类1.3泛型类的定义1.4泛型编译的机制2.预备知识-包装类(WrapperClass)2.1基本数据类型和包装类的对应关系2.2包装类介绍2.3装箱(boxing)和拆箱(unboxing)2.4
自动装箱
·
2021-10-20 13:42
Java Integer对象的比较方式
目录JavaInteger对象的比较
自动装箱
自动拆箱Integer初始化Integer对象之间的比较Integer类型变量比较问题代码1代码2代码3代码4关于这种现象,查了下资料,总结如下JavaInteger
·
2021-10-19 14:44
Java包装类之
自动装箱
与拆箱
JDK5.0之前基本数据类型包装类:调用包装类的构造器(代码里有知识点和注意点)转换目的:有了类的特点,就可以调用类中的方法publicclassWrapperTest{//基本数据类型--->包装类:调用包装类的构造器@Testpublicvoidtest1(){intnum1=10;Integerin1=newInteger(num1);System.out.println(in1.toStr
·
2021-09-14 18:36
JAVA语法糖原理你知道吗
目录Java语法糖1.基本概念1.1语法糖1.2解语法糖2.常见糖块2.1switch支持String与枚举2.2泛型2.3
自动装箱
与拆箱2.4方法变长参数2.5枚举2.6条件编译2.7for:each
·
2021-09-01 11:01
详谈java中int和Integer的区别及
自动装箱
和自动拆箱
目录int和Integer的区别及
自动装箱
和自动拆箱Integer和int的对比,如下所示:
自动装箱
和自动拆箱:Integer的自动拆装箱的陷阱(整型数-128到127的值比较问题)1、先看下面的例子:
·
2021-08-24 12:14
k8s学习笔记(二)k8s的结构和功能
自动装箱
自我修复(自愈能力)水平扩展服务发现滚动更新版本回退密钥和配置管理存储编排批处理k8s的结构图.png二、k8s的结构图k8s架构图.pngmasternode主控节点APIserver:集群统一入口
YongtaoHuang
·
2021-08-15 20:02
Masonry约束库使用
#defineMAS_SHORTHAND//定义这个常量,就可以让Masonry帮我们自动把基础数据类型的数据,
自动装箱
为对象类型。
Vijay_
·
2021-06-26 16:40
Java基础—杂记
1.
自动装箱
与自动拆箱对于常用的基本数据类型,Java都有对应的Java包装类,Java提供了基本数据类型与包装类之间的
自动装箱
与拆箱的机制,使得开发人员可以方便地利用两者之间的自动转换完成编程;但是,
boker_han
·
2021-06-26 14:04
代码规范
枚举类不应该使用setter方法枚举类是JDK1.5带来的一个语法糖(为了向后兼容,编译器会帮我们写的源代码做很多事情,比如泛型为什么会擦除类型,为什么会生成桥接方法,foreach迭代,
自动装箱
/拆箱等
赣客
·
2021-06-25 16:49
Java 语法糖(二):
自动装箱
正文一个简单的装箱操作javac会自动完成装箱的操作,我用一个名为Main.java的程序来演示一下。Main.java的内容如下publicclassMain{privateIntegerf(intin){returnin;}}执行如下命令对Main.java进行编译javacMain.java执行如下命令可以查看字节码文件中的内容javap-cp.-p-v'Main'完整的内容较长,和f(..
jyjz2008
·
2021-06-22 17:23
Java布尔值Boolean和boolean之间转换实例用法
这个涉及到jdk5以后的新特性,
自动装箱
。2、
自动装箱
和自动拆箱在许多情况下包装与解包装是由编译器自行完成的(在这种情况下包装成为装箱,解包装称为拆箱)。
自动装箱
:简单的理解
·
2021-06-20 16:26
jdk5新特性
自动装箱
与拆箱//
自动装箱
:值转对象Integern=1;//自动拆箱:对象转值intm=n;自动拆箱时小心NPE。
时空的朋友
·
2021-06-20 14:14
自动装箱
&自动拆箱
自动装箱
就是自动将基本数据类型转换为包装器类型;自动拆箱就是自动将包装器类型转换为基本数据类型。需要装箱拆箱的类型有:包装类型对于基本数据类型,Java提供了对应的包裹(wrap)类型。
竹鼠不要中暑
·
2021-06-19 10:09
java内存优化的方法总结
1、不必要的
自动装箱
。
自动装箱
是将基础数据类型转换为相应的复杂类型,在HashMap的追加删除调查中充满了
自动装箱
问题,因此尽量避免HashMap代替SparseArray和ArrrayMap等问题。
·
2021-06-13 12:01
在Java中Collection的一些常用方法总结
Java中Collection的常用方法1、add()向中添加元素add(100)
自动装箱
操作,实际上是放进去的一个对象,Integern=newInteger(100),实际上是把n放进了Collectionco
·
2021-06-13 12:29
泛型
1.标识符不为基本数据类型,有
自动装箱
操作,Integer一切操作按数字类型进行,可避免类转换异常,若声明时未指明,则视为object类,依然正常运行packagecommondy;classPoint
JHW2017
·
2021-06-10 10:53
Java Integer
至于Integer的
自动装箱
和拆箱,以及Integer的缓存等小细节需要深入思考。
sunpy
·
2021-06-07 05:21
Java--包装类详解(
自动装箱
和自动拆箱)
对象包装器与
自动装箱
有时,需要将int这样的基本类型转换为对象。所有的基本类型都有一个与之相对应的类。例如,Integer类对应基本类型int。通常,这些类称为包装器(wrapper)。
Acton_zhang
·
2021-06-07 03:31
自动装箱
,自动拆箱
package常用类;importjava.lang.Integer.IntegerCache;/**
自动装箱
,自动拆箱*/publicclassTestAutoBox{publicstaticvoidmain
啦咔_e297
·
2021-06-05 19:08
美团一面被问到Java基础,心里暗喜:你怎么敢的呀?
Java基础篇1.1、Java语言有哪些特点1.2、面向对象和面向过程的区别1.3、八种基本数据类型的大小以及他们的封装类1.4、标识符的命名规则1.5、instanceof关键字的作用1.6、Java
自动装箱
于拆箱
XiaoLin__Java
·
2021-05-28 10:56
面试
java
编程语言
新星计划
Java
自动装箱
与拆箱
1.boxingandunboxingboxingandunboxing2.Anexampleforboxingandunboxingboxingandunboxing3.Whenautoboxinghappen?当原始数据类型被当做参数传到了一个参数要求是包装类的方法里当原始数据被赋值给包装类对象EXAMPLE14.Whenunboxinghappen?当包装类被当做参数传到了一个参数要求是原始
铜雀春深锁不住
·
2021-05-21 11:53
并行数据处理与性能
自动装箱
和拆箱会大大降低性能,但凡有可能应该使用原始类型流。特别是limit和findFirst依赖顺序的操作,本身并行性能就比顺序流差。单个
停车难
·
2021-05-21 00:31
【Java】【集合框架】集合框架
集合框架集合体系根接口:Collection区别:数组可以存储基本数据类型和引用数据类型集合只能存储引用数据类型==(集合也可以存储基本数据类型,但是在存储过程中会
自动装箱
变成对象类型)==数组长度是固定的集合长度是可变的数组使用
JerichoPH
·
2021-05-18 21:49
自动装箱
与拆箱
涉及的程序如需下载请移步http://down1.tupwk.com.cn/qhwkdownpage/978-7-302-38738-1.zip
自动装箱
简化了在基本类型和对象之间转换所需的代码。
hainingwyx
·
2021-05-16 21:06
(Java学习)三、常用API
目录1、Math2、System3、Object4、Arrays5、基本类型包装类5.1概述5.2Integer5.3String和int相互转换5.4
自动装箱
和拆箱6、日期类6.1Date类6.2SimpleDateFormat
糯米的冰冰
·
2021-05-13 22:07
基于Java
java
后端面试笔记
==和equals1.1.2.hashCode()和equals()1.1.3.泛型1.1.4.
自动装箱
和拆箱1.1.5.常量池1.1.6.String、StringBuffer、StringBuilder1.1.7
「已注销」
·
2021-05-13 20:17
面试
面试
Java语法糖系列五:内部类和闭包
目录:Java语法糖系列一:可变长度参数和foreach循环http://www.jianshu.com/p/628568f94ef8Java语法糖系列二:
自动装箱
/拆箱和条件编译http://www.jianshu.com
Eric新之助
·
2021-05-08 21:13
java基本类型、包装类、字符串之间的转换
1、基本类型和包装类基本类型和包装类可通过
自动装箱
和拆箱实现。
匠丶
·
2021-05-07 05:36
Java 拆箱装箱
为每种基本数据类型都提供了对应的包装器类型,在Java1.5之前如果要生成一个数值为10的Integer对象,必须这样创建:Integeri=newInteger(10);而在从Java1.5开始就提供了
自动装箱
的特性
高岳_bdf5
·
2021-05-06 09:31
Effective Java(3rd)-Item61 原始类型优于装箱类型
正如第6项中提到的,
自动装箱
和自动拆箱模糊了基本类型和已装箱基本类型之间的区别,但不会消除它们。这两者之间有真
难以置信的优雅
·
2021-05-04 09:23
上一页
4
5
6
7
8
9
10
11
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他